Porterville Animal Shelter

Animal shelter in Lindsay, CA

Porterville Animal Shelter was established in 2009 providing Animal Control Services to the City of Porterville. We are a team of 1 Animal Control Supervisor, 2 Field Officers, 1 Shelter Officer and 2 part-time employees. We welcome donations for the benefit of the animals (money, food, cleaning supplies, blankets, dog bowls and travel carriers).

Shelter FAQs

The City of Porterville has a population of 60,000 people in which we provide Animal Control enforcement 7 days a week. Our shelter is open to the public 6 days a week. We also provide sheltering services for the City of Lindsay and City of Woodlake.

Additional adoption info

Visit our shelter to adopt: 23611 Rd. 196 Lindsay CA 93247 Monday through Friday 12pm to 5pm and Saturdays 9am to 5pm. The adoption process requires a contract to be signed and animal to be surgically altered prior to release. Our adoption fee is $70.00 which we require a $10.00 licensing fee for City of Porterville.
